Georgian Court vs. William Paterson University of New Jersey

Both Georgian Court University and William Paterson University of New Jersey are 4 years schools located in New Jersey. The following statements compare Georgian Court University and William Paterson University of New Jersey with important academic statistics including tuition, test scores, and admission rate.
  • Georgian Court's tuition ($37,110) is more expensive than William Paterson University of New Jersey ($24,464).
  • Georgian Court's acceptance rate (75.79%) is lower than William Paterson University of New Jersey (91.53%).
  • Georgian Court has higher yield (13.09%) than William Paterson University of New Jersey (12.47%).
  • William Paterson University of New Jersey's SAT score (1,150) is higher than Georgian Court (1,115).
  • Georgian Court's students to faculty ratio (10 to 1) is lower than William Paterson University of New Jersey (15 to 1).
  • William Paterson University of New Jersey (9,070 students) is larger than Georgian Court (1,962 students) with more enrolled students.
  • Georgian Court ($23,117) has higher amount of financial aid than William Paterson University of New Jersey ($7,535).
  • William Paterson University of New Jersey's graduation rate (55%) is higher than Georgian Court (53%).
